Output 3991ed4beec7fe906181d9333e528ba673c633a32f96a7dcd5a4b17ece8d7c39:0

value
199950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62810425f3304b63a8038210a4992065db645ba6 OP_EQUAL
address
3AfrhYdVSvdaXnFhd6pcot5Zk7iLTFiTdN
transaction
3991ed4beec7fe906181d9333e528ba673c633a32f96a7dcd5a4b17ece8d7c39
confirmations
340315
spent
true